H02 C31600 Bronze vs. H02 C52100 Bronze

Both H02 C31600 bronze and H02 C52100 bronze are copper alloys. Both are furnished in the H02 (half hard) temper. They have 89%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is H02 C31600 bronze and the bottom bar is H02 C52100 bronze.
